BUPA Mental Health Scholarship
About the scholarship
Application Status: Closed
Applicable study: To assist and encourage a high-achieving student with a demonstrated interest in mental health to commence and pursue a Master of Public Health, Master of Social Work, or Master of Clinical Psychology at the University.
Closing date:
Tenure: A maximum of two semesters, which are normally consecutive
Number on offer: 1
Offer rate: per Annum
Value: $12,000
BUPA Health has donated funds to The University of Western Australia (‘the University’) to provide a scholarship to assist and encourage a high-achieving student with a demonstrated interest in mental health to commence and pursue a Master of Public Health, Master of Social Work, or Master of Clinical Psychology at the University.
